Card fraud probed

30 Jun, 2010 12:00 AM
THESE two men (pictured) are "persons of interest" in a police investigation into credit card fraud at a number of supermarket outlets and bottleshops on the Mornington Peninsula.

Detective Sergeant Paul Mealia said alcohol and cigarettes had been bought between May 28 and 29 by two men using a stolen credit card.

Store locations included Balnarring, Dromana, Rosebud and Mt Eliza.
